N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

THE ACFT WAS ON THE LAST LEG OF A FLT THAT ORIGINATED THAT MORNING AT JACKSONVILLE, THEN PROCEEDED TO DAYTONA BEACH, THEN ON TO CRESTVIEW, FL. WHILE ON THE RETURN FLT TO JACKSONVILLE, THE RIGHT ENG LOST POWER AS THE ACFT WAS APPROACHING ITS DESTINATION. THE PLT STATED THAT HE TRIED TO RESTART THE RIGHT ENG, BUT WAS UNABLE, SO HE SECURED IT. A SHORT TIME LATER, THE LEFT ENG ALSO LOST POWER & THE PLT ELECTED TO LAND IN AN OPEN FIELD. HOWEVER, DURING THE APPROACH, THE PLT WAS UNABLE TO CLEAR TREES AT THE EDGE OF THE FIELD. AFTER IMPACTING THE TREES, THE ACFT CRASHED IN THE FIELD. NO FUEL WAS OBSERVED IN THE WRECKAGE. THE PLT REPORTED THAT HE USED ONLY THE FUEL QUANTITY INDICATORS TO CHECK THE FUEL PRIOR TO THE FLT.
